| Resumo: | We present high angular resolution (0.100) VLA observations at 7 mm wavelength towards the planetary nebulawith bipolar morphology IC 4997. We detect a compact central structure possibly associated with the inner corereported by Miranda & Torrelles (1998) and discuss whether or not this detection is related to dust emission.The spectral index of the central region has also been derived using observations at other frequencies madewith similar angular resolution. |
